Mostazal
Mostazal is a locality in Pacocha District, Ilo Province, Moquegua Department. Mostazal is situated nearby to the area Boca del Río, as well as near the suburb Pueblo Nuevo.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Ilo and El Algarrobal.

Ilo is a port city in southern Peru, with 66,118 inhabitants. It is the second largest city in the Moquegua Region and capital of the Ilo Province. Ilo is situated 3 km south of Mostazal.
